The panic room. Lana, sweaty and down to a skimpy blouse, watches as Deputies Revenge and Sidekick are bickering a bit about how many more people have to die. Revenge is convinced Lex won't hold out much longer. Lana notices Lex drifting off, and pulls him up to wake him. She warns him that he's in shock and needs to stay awake or he may die. Lana, practically straddling him, asks him to tell her something, anything at all. "Do you think I'd look better with hair?" Lex asks. Lana stops, then laughs. She says she hasn't thought about it. "Oh, I have," Lex says seriously. He says he's thought about lots of things. "Clark has really nice hair," he says suddenly. He stares off dreamily, visualizing every follicle and where it goes. It's the Gayest Look of the Episode. Lana supposed Clark does. "Does he know?" Lex asks. "That he has nice hair?" Lana replies. Those aren't my jokes, folks. Lex, breathing hard, asks if Clark knows how lucky he is to have Lana. Lana gets very sad all of a sudden. Lex brings up his recent dream. He says it was a dream about how different things could be. "Clark and I were friends again." Lana says that sounds nice. Lex says Lana was in the dream, too. He touches her face. "You were the best part about it," he says. Lana looks like she's going to cry. Lana tells Lex to just give the deputies what they want. Lex says he can't because he doesn't know where it went. Lex explains that it was there one minute, there was static on a security camera, and boom, it was gone. Lana seems a lot more upset about the ship than Lex dying right in front of her. She asks how long he's known. "A few weeks," he says. She asks how he could have lied to her this entire time. It wasn't this entire time, Lana, it was a few weeks. Lex says he didn't know how to tell her the truth. Lana does cry now. He says he was hoping to find it again before Lana knew it was gone. "I should have been honest with you," he says, and starts to doze. Lana panics and tries to get him to wake up. The camera pulls back as Lana scrambles to open the door.
